Enhancing Fire Safety With Fire Curtain Walls

In today’s world, building safety and fire protection have become top priorities in architectural design and construction. One innovative solution that has gained popularity in recent years is the use of fire curtain walls. A fire curtain wall is a specially designed barrier that is installed in buildings to prevent the spread of fire and smoke in case of an emergency. This article will explore the benefits and features of fire curtain walls and how they can enhance fire safety in buildings.

fire curtain walls are made of fire-resistant materials such as glass, steel, or gypsum, and are designed to contain and compartmentalize fires within a building. They are built to withstand high temperatures and protect against the spread of flames and smoke. In the event of a fire, these walls act as a barrier to prevent the fire from spreading to other parts of the building, allowing occupants more time to evacuate safely.

One of the key benefits of using fire curtain walls is their ability to compartmentalize a building and control the spread of fire. By dividing a building into smaller sections with fire-resistant barriers, fire curtain walls can help contain the fire to a specific area, preventing it from spreading to other parts of the building. This can reduce the damage caused by the fire and increase the chances of a successful evacuation.

Furthermore, fire curtain walls can also help protect escape routes and provide safe passage for occupants during a fire emergency. By creating a barrier between the fire and the exit points, these walls can help maintain clear and smoke-free pathways for evacuation. This can be crucial in ensuring the safety of building occupants and emergency responders during a fire incident.
